The Manager-Property Control is responsible for managing and directing the personnel and operations of the Property Control Department, which oversees the reporting and auditing of UMMC’s major movable equipment, vehicles, buildings, land, and infrastructure.
Education & ExperienceBachelor's degree and four (4) years of experience in property control, asset management, or inventory management including one (1) year of leadership experience.
Certifications, Licenses, or Registration requiredN/A
Knowledge, Skills & AbilitiesKnowledge of asset management systems, policies and procedures, and management and organizational skills. Computer skills, including but not limited to asset management applications and Microsoft office products. Verbal and written communications skills.
Responsibilities- Directs and manages the operations and personnel of the Property Control Department and develops policies and procedures to accurately maintain inventory of major movable equipment, vehicles, buildings, land, and infrastructure.
- Ensures compliance with state regulations and institutional policies regarding property accountability, including monthly and annual reporting of UMMC inventory as required by the State Auditor’s Office.
- Reviews and approves monthly equipment reconciliations and journal entries for the UMMC Comptroller’s Office.
- Reports depreciation and gain/loss balances for fiscal year-end reporting.
- Serves as the functional lead in the planning, development, and implementation of asset management systems and enhancements, including identifying priorities, defining requirements, and training users.
- Prepares the annual budget for Property Control.
- Directs the preparation and approval of all documents prior to submission to the UMMC Salvage Committee for the disposal of UMMC assets.
- Coordinates the external state equipment audit of UMMC property conducted by the Office of the State Auditor.
- Creates departmental notifications and audit schedules, and submits documentation to resolve all state audit exceptions.
